Ray Kurzweil is the inventor of the most innovative and compelling technology of our era, an international authority on artificial intelligence, and one of our greatest living visionaries. Now he offers a framework for envisioning the twenty-first century—an age in which computers will exceed us in memory capacity and computational ability by 2020 when they'll have human-level capabilities not far behind. Kurzweil's prophetic blueprint for the future takes us through technological advances that inexorably result in relationships with automated personalities who'll be our teachers, companions, and lovers; and in information fed straight into our brains along direct neural pathways. Optimistic and challenging, thought-provoking and engaging, The Age of Spiritual Machines is the ultimate guide on our road into the next century.

The Future of Artificial Intelligence

In The Age of Spiritual Machines, Ray Kurzweil explores the future of artificial intelligence. He predicts that machines will not only match but surpass human intelligence in the coming decades. This could change everything from how we work to how we live our daily lives. It's a fascinating look into what the future might hold.

The Law of Accelerating Returns

Kurzweil introduces the concept of 'The Law of Accelerating Returns'. This means that technological progress is exponential, not linear. So, the rate of change is constantly speeding up. This could lead to some mind-blowing advancements in our lifetime. It's worth checking out the book to understand this concept better.

The Merge of Humans and Machines

One of the most intriguing ideas in the book is the merge of humans and machines. Kurzweil suggests that we will be able to upload our consciousness into machines. This could potentially make us immortal. It's a wild idea, but the book makes a compelling case for it.

The Impact on Society

The Age of Spiritual Machines doesn't just focus on technology. It also looks at how these advancements could impact society. From the economy to ethics, Kurzweil digs into the potential consequences of this technological revolution. It's a must-read for anyone interested in the future of society.

The Role of Humans in the Future

Despite the rise of machines, Kurzweil believes that humans will still have a role in the future. He argues that our creativity and emotional intelligence will always be valuable. So, while the book might make you question the future, it also offers a hopeful outlook. It's a great read for anyone curious about where humanity is headed.
